## How classroom management works for in-home childcare providers

In-home childcare providers don’t manage a classroom in the traditional sense — but they do manage a group of children with different ages, schedules, care needs, allergies, and family contacts. Keeping all of that organized, accessible, and up to date is a real administrative challenge, especially when it’s done across sticky notes, paper files, and memory.

Brightwheel gives in-home providers a centralized digital hub for their program. Each child has a profile with their care notes, emergency contacts, allergies, schedule, and documentation. Providers can check in children at the start of the day, track who is present, and see at a glance everything they need to know about each child.

For in-home providers working toward or maintaining a childcare license, having organized child records is often a licensing requirement. Digital records in brightwheel are always current and available for inspection without filing through paper folders.

## What to look for in management tools for in-home child care

In-home providers need operational tools that work at small scale without adding administrative overhead. Here are the capabilities that matter most.

✓

Centralized child records

Emergency contacts, allergies, authorized pickups, and care notes should live in one place. A management tool that centralizes this information eliminates paper files and reduces the risk of missing critical details in an emergency.

✓

Digital attendance tracking

Paper sign-in sheets are prone to gaps and can’t be accessed remotely. Digital check-in gives providers an accurate attendance record that’s always current and available on their phone.

✓

Simple enough to use daily

A management system only works if the provider uses it consistently. Look for a tool that’s fast enough to use during a busy day — not something that requires sitting down at a computer to maintain.

✓

Integration with other program operations

A management tool that connects to billing, family communication, and daily reports gives providers a complete picture of each child and family without juggling multiple systems.

✓

Works for all group sizes

In-home providers care for anywhere from one to eight children depending on their license. A management tool should work equally well regardless of the size of the group.

## Common management challenges for in-home childcare providers — and how to address them

Staying organized is one of the biggest operational challenges for in-home providers running a program without dedicated administrative support.

Child information scattered across paper files and memory

When emergency contacts, allergies, and care notes live in different places, critical information is hard to access quickly when it matters most. Centralized digital profiles in brightwheel keep everything in one place.

Inaccurate or missing attendance records

Paper sign-in sheets go unsigned, get misplaced, or contain gaps. Digital check-in with brightwheel creates an accurate, timestamped attendance record automatically.

Time spent looking for information during the day

When a parent calls during the day with a question, the provider should be able to answer in seconds. Brightwheel puts every child’s information on the provider’s phone, always accessible.

Managing records for licensing inspections

Licensed in-home providers are required to maintain records of enrolled children, emergency contacts, and attendance. Digital records in brightwheel are always current and searchable.
